Apartments for Sale in Kigali: Complete Buyer's Guide

New apartment building for sale in Kigali, Rwanda

Apartments for sale in Kigali concentrate heavily in Gasabo District, where demand from expatriate, diplomatic and NGO tenants supports a genuine buy-to-let market alongside owner-occupier interest, with a growing supply of new development projects entering the market.

Where apartments are available

Kacyiru, Kimihurura and Nyarutarama host the bulk of Kigali's apartment stock and new development activity, given the concentration of embassies, international organisations and expatriate housing demand in these neighbourhoods. New development versus existing apartment stock

Factor New development Existing apartments
Condition New, modern specification and amenities Varies by age and building maintenance
Amenities Often includes pool, gym, secure parking Depends on the specific building
Price Sometimes lower entry pricing pre-completion Reflects current market value directly
Risk Construction and delivery-timeline risk Title and building-condition risk

What to check before buying an apartment

Beyond standard title verification, confirm the building's management structure and ongoing service charges — these recurring costs affect your real return if you're buying for rental income, and your ongoing living costs if buying to occupy. For off-plan purchases, also verify the developer's land ownership and construction approval status.

Apartment sizes and configurations

Kigali apartment developments typically offer a range from 1-bedroom units suited to individual professionals or investors, through 2 and 3-bedroom units for families or shared living, up to larger penthouse configurations. Resale value considerations for apartments

Apartment resale value depends heavily on the building's ongoing management quality and reputation, not just the unit itself — a well-managed building with transparent finances and consistent maintenance tends to hold value better than an otherwise comparable unit in a poorly managed development. When evaluating a purchase, ask about the building's track record on this front, not just its physical amenities at the time of sale.

Financing an apartment purchase

As with any Kigali property purchase, most buyers fund apartments through savings rather than a conventional mortgage, given Rwanda's less-developed mortgage market. Off-plan developments often offer staged payment structures tied to construction progress, which can make budgeting more manageable than a single upfront payment.

Comparing apartments across different developments

When shortlisting between multiple apartment developments, compare not just unit price and size but the developer's track record, the building's amenity package, and service charge levels, since these recurring costs can meaningfully affect your total cost of ownership beyond the headline purchase price. A slightly cheaper unit in a building with high service charges isn't necessarily the better deal once the full picture is considered.

Visiting a development at different construction stages

If you're considering an off-plan apartment, ask to visit the construction site at its current stage, not just view marketing renders — seeing actual progress firsthand, or via detailed video if you're remote, gives you a far more grounded sense of the developer's real pace and quality than polished promotional material alone can convey.

Apartment living versus house living in Kigali

For buyers weighing an apartment against a standalone house, apartments generally offer lower maintenance responsibility (shared building upkeep) and often stronger security infrastructure, while houses offer more space, privacy and outdoor area. Questions to ask before reserving an apartment unit

Beyond standard due diligence, ask specifically how many units in a development have already sold, what the building's long-term maintenance and management plan looks like, and whether parking and storage are included or sold separately. These details affect both your day-to-day experience and the unit's resale value, and aren't always volunteered upfront in marketing materials.

Apartments as a first Kigali property purchase

For buyers new to Kigali's market, an apartment purchase can be a genuinely manageable entry point compared to a house or land purchase — smaller in scale, often in a managed building with clearer ongoing costs, and typically requiring less hands-on oversight both during and after purchase. This makes apartments a reasonable starting point for buyers wanting to establish themselves in the market before committing to a larger purchase.
